Mohave Co., AZ - Nine indicted following motorcycle gang raid

KINGMAN — Nine people were indicted Thursday on felony charges stemming from a raid the day before by a state gang task force.
Taking part in “Operation Catch 22”, the task force made the arrests Wednesday at various locations in Bullhead City, Fort Mohave, Mohave Valley, Lake Havasu City and Laughlin.
On Thursday, a Mohave County grand jury indicted Ryan David Welsh, 26, of Lake Havasu City, Shawn Patrick Bailey, 36, of Bullhead City, Gabriel Timothy Nader Jr., 25, of Bullhead City, and Kenneth William Gallego, 35, of Fort Mohave.
Welsh, Bailey and Nader were indicted for aggravated assault, riot and assisting in a criminal street gang. Gallego was indicted for assisting in a criminal street gang and attempted influencing of a witness. The suspects are expected to be arraigned in Superior Court on Monday.

The suspects, alleged members or followers of the Vagos Motorcycle Club, are charged with allegedly assaulting a man Dec. 23 at Lazy Harry’s Saloon and Lounge in Bullhead City.
The arrests were the result of an eight-month investigation by officers from a state and county gang task force into crimes in the Bullhead City and Lake Havasu areas. The task force investigated reports of alleged assaults, witness intimidation, drug sales, motorcycle thefts and possession of stolen property, according to the Arizona Department of Public Safety.
Also arrested in the sweep were Nick Bernard Prano, 55, of Lake Havasu, Paul Anthony Villegas, 41, of Lake Havasu City, Robert Wayne Mann, 46, of Bullhead City, Robert George Keller III, 36, of Bullhead City, and Daniel Michael McDonald, 53, of Fort Mohave.
They were indicted Thursday for vehicle theft, possession of a vehicle with a defaced vehicle identification number and assisting in a criminal street gang that allegedly occurred Jan. 20 in Lake Havasu City. They are expected to be arraigned Monday.
